Hi all,

I'm reinstalling my Anan 7000DLE MkII/Voicemeeter/WSJT-X operation. Com0com used to work fine in 2021, it doesn't work anymore. It is the same problem with a freshly installed W11 on a second laptop. I downloaded VSPE and tried the free version, it works, with only one virtual COM port (when com0com needed 2 of them).

What drives me mad, is that I can hear the ANAN in the laptop's speakers but nothing goes in WSJT-X or out of it.

I used to see my signals (tune or cq) in Thetis, there's nothing now, even if WSJT-X manages to put the ANAN in transmit mode. TX power is 0.

In Voicemeeter (v. 1.1.1.9) my old settings can't reproduced: the names have changed and selecting the new ones in VM and WSJT-X dont change anything, see images. I've also included my old settings.

You do not need VSPE or anything like it anymore. See this topic: viewtopic.php?p=28188

The problem with your audio set up is you have not assigned the device names correctly.

While you can do this with Voicemeeter, a better approach is to use Voicemeeter Banana or Voicemeeter Potato. The latter two versions provide for additional virtual channels (the "B" channels). This way you can assign Thetis to one of the virtual channels, and WSJT-X (or whatever) to a second channel. This helps to remove any ambiguity. Then simply point the two channels at each other in Voicemeeter, i.e. on channel B1 enable the B2 button (aka "send") on on channel B2 enable the B1 button.

If you want to hear the audio from Thetis on your PC speakers, enable the A1 send on the virtual channel. And make certain you have assigned A1 hardware out in Voicemeeter to your PC speakers, of course.

Also, this is very important: make certain you go into the sound control panel and drill down into the advanced properties of all Voicemeeter-related devices on both the recording and playback sides, and change the sample rate to 48KHz.

The Voicemeeter device naming conventions are absolutely awful, so don't feel bad about picking the wrong ones!

Hi Jimi,

You've got a number of problems with your configuration, but it's getting closer! :)

My Voicemeeter configuration is set up to handle audio in a much more complex way and it would not help for me to post screen shots.

1. First things first, to help clarify the situation, in Voicemeeter Banana (just "Voicemeeter" from now on), right click in the area just above where it says "Voicemeeter Input" and a label box will appear. Label that channel "Thetis". Do the same for the "Voicemeeter AUX" channel, but label it "WSJT-X"

2. Change your virtual device assignments in Thetis to be as follows (and I am not showing the part of the name in parentheses):

Input: Voicemeeter Out B1
Output: Voicemeeter Input

3. Change your virtual device assignments in WSJT-X to be as follows (and I am not showing the part of the name in parentheses):

Input: Voicemeeter Out B2
Output: Voicemeeter AUX Input

Note that these names are only valid for the MME driver type. If you choose another driver the names will change!

I really wish there was a good YouTube tutorial on Voicemeeter device naming but I've been unable to find one. After you work with the tool for a while you do get a feel for it.

4. Turn on the following "send" buttons on the "Thetis" channel: A1 (sends to your speakers) and B2 (sends to the WSJT-X channel).

5. Turn on the following "send" buttons on the "WSJT-X" channel: B1 (sends to the Thetis channel).

6. Enable the stereo checkbox in Thetis VAC setup so that you can enjoy all of the audio features in Thetis.

Banana is enough, but potato offers a number of additional features.

What's interesting is you can switch back and forth between them easily as settings will copy over between the two fairly transparently.

Now that you understand the concept of the send buttons, you can assign your USB mic to the first hardware input channel and route that to Thetis anytime you like.
